Old Directory Structure (Prior to 3.2.154) vs. New Directory Structure (3.2.154 and above)All Iguana versions prior to 3.2.154 had a directory structure like this: ![]() Directory Structure Prior to Iguana 3.2.154 In the above screenshot, you will notice that all of the Iguana and Chameleon files are installed into the same directory; the default directory is C:\Program Files\iNTERFACEWARE. Beginning with Iguana 3.2.154, the new installation directory structure places Iguana and all of its components in a separate directory (e.g. C:\Program Files\iNTERFACEWARE\Iguana), as shown below: ![]() Directory Structure For Iguana 3.2.154 and Later You will also notice the following that the compiled help manual is installed into a separate doc directory. Instead of one help manual for each product, the new combined manual provides information about both products. |
